Established in 1971, Trading Enterprises owns the sole distribution rights for Volvo, Chrysler, Jeep, Dodge and Ram vehicles. Recently, Trading Enterprises has added 2 high end luxury sports vehicles - Fisker and Lotus, to its portfolio. Fisker is a new generation electric car and is evidence of the company's commitment to support the environment for sustainable growth.

Competing in the UAE's Japanese, American and European automotive marketplace, the company is supported by a network of modern showrooms, workshops and parts outlets across the UAE, with sales and after-sales operations existing in all seven emirates.

Sales of Chrysler/Jeep and Dodge products have risen dramatically, reflecting the introduction of exciting new models. In the next few years there will be many more additions to the range featuring the unique combination of German engineering and American design.

Volvo is now firmly established in the UAE as a supplier of prestige automobiles, able to compete with the very best in the marketplace. Volvo, whilst retaining its enviable reputation for safety has now one of the most luxurious refined models ranges available. The V70 station wagon remains a firm favorite with Emirates Airlines for its Business Class limousine service.

To provide the full range of automotive services our State-of-the-art 'After Sales centers are situated throughout the UAE and exceed the exacting standards set by our customers and our manufacturer partners.

Trading Enterprises currently employs approximately 390 highly skilled employees of 20 varying nationalities. To further build capability in our staff and to enhance customer engagement levels, intensive customer service training program is conducted on an ongoing basis for all staff at all levels, solidifying the company's endeavor to be recognized as the premier automotive company of choice.

We are currently looking to recruit an experienced BodyShop Estimator.The primaryfocus of the role is to appraise automobile or other vehicle damage to determine the repair costs for insurance claim settlement. Possess vehicle parts knowledge to prepare detailed repair estimates and raise insurance claim forms to obtain necessary Insurance approvals for repair. Ensure vehicle delivered back after repairs to customer satisfaction

The key responsibilities will include the following:
* Ensure that Estimations are well managed and on time and operates smoothly for high level of efficiency and customer satisfaction. Prepare insurance forms to indicate repair cost estimates and recommendations.
* Ensure estimation of damaged vehicles is carried out adhering to police report strictly and system estimate prepared accordingly with proper parts pricing and labour to ensure trust with insurance and profitability for Bodyshop.
* Ensure job card is opened efficiently and accurately for quick and correct execution of the job as mentioned in the estimates and also ensure the approvals ( LPO ) matches the amount agreed
* Follow-up (during repair) all open approvals to ensure timely delivery of the vehicle to customers with jobs carried out completely.
* Ensure pre ordering parts as per estimate and agreement with insurance company and follow up with NASD.
* Ensure that all repairs are in accordance with manufacturer guidelines.

Requirements


Minimum Experience:
- 3 to 5 years overall experience with automobile dealership - Out of which at least 3 years' experience in an estimating role.

Job-Specific Skills:
- Excellent communication and customer handling skills
- Technical knowledge of vehicles
- Automotive parts knowledgeMinimum Qualifications and Knowledge:
- Automobile/Mechanical Engineering Degree/ ITI in Automobile.

About the Company

Established in the 1930's, the Al-Futtaim Group initially operated as a trading enterprise. Rapid development throughout the 1940's and 50's saw it establish itself regionally as an integrated commercial, industrial and services organisation, positioning itself one of the leading business houses in the lower Gulf region. Today, it operates collectively over 40 companies bearing the Al-Futtaim name, dominates many market segments in the UAE, and has expanded its sphere of operation to include Bahrain, Kuwait, Qatar, Oman and Egypt.

The Group comprises a diverse range of strategically positioned operating subsidiaries and associate companies, structured to give the Al-Futtaim Group the flexibility and versatility to keep ahead of local competition while keeping pace with the ever-evolving global business scenario. The Groups continued investment in world-class systems technology is clear evidence of its commitment to maintain leading edge performance and service delivery.

The success of the Al-Futtaim Group can be attributed to a business approach that combines the ability to change with the traditional values of integrity, service and social responsibility that define its core business philosophy. This, linked with the Groups belief in decentralisation, gives the heads of the operating companies a high degree of functional autonomy and authority, providing the Group with essential flexibility, and individual employees a clearly defined work culture and sense of responsibility.
